+static const Stmt *ResolveCondition(const Stmt *Condition,
+ const CFGBlock *B) {
+ if (const Expr *Ex = dyn_cast<Expr>(Condition))
+ Condition = Ex->IgnoreParens();
+
+ const BinaryOperator *BO = dyn_cast<BinaryOperator>(Condition);
+ if (!BO || !BO->isLogicalOp())
+ return Condition;
+
+ // For logical operations, we still have the case where some branches
+ // use the traditional "merge" approach and others sink the branch
+ // directly into the basic blocks representing the logical operation.
+ // We need to distinguish between those two cases here.
+
+ // The invariants are still shifting, but it is possible that the
+ // last element in a CFGBlock is not a CFGStmt. Look for the last
+ // CFGStmt as the value of the condition.
+ CFGBlock::const_reverse_iterator I = B->rbegin(), E = B->rend();
+ for (; I != E; ++I) {
+ CFGElement Elem = *I;
+ CFGStmt *CS = dyn_cast<CFGStmt>(&Elem);
+ if (!CS)
+ continue;
+ if (CS->getStmt() != Condition)
+ break;
+ return Condition;
+ }
+
+ assert(I != E);
+
+ while (Condition) {
+ BO = dyn_cast<BinaryOperator>(Condition);
+ if (!BO || !BO->isLogicalOp())
+ return Condition;
+ Condition = BO->getRHS()->IgnoreParens();
+ }
+ llvm_unreachable("could not resolve condition");
+}
